💬
MiniChat + StreamerBot
  • 💬MiniChat + StreamerBot
  • 🚀Быстрый старт
    • ⏬Скачать / версии
    • 🖥️Установка/Обновление
  • 🗒️Инструкции
    • ⚡Обработка событий
    • 💵Обработка поддержки
    • ⚡Пользовательские события
    • 🎁Награды
    • ✉️Отправка сообщений
    • 👋Приветствия
    • 🗣️Синтез речи
    • 🛠️Обработка команд
  • 🤯Примеры
    • Отправка регулярных сообщений
    • Coming soon
  • 🐞Обратная связь
Powered by GitBook
On this page
  • Пример
  • Как отправить сообщение на все платформы
  • Как отправить сообщение на ту платформу, где произошло событие
  1. Инструкции

Отправка сообщений

Делаем рассылки, точечные отправки и ответы на запросы

PreviousНаградыNextПриветствия

Last updated 1 year ago

Отправка сообщения на любую платформу сводится к двум действиям:

  • Поместить сообщение в аргумент message

  • Вызвать C# метод SendMessage

Пример

Допустим мы хотим поблагодарить зрителя в чате VK Play за Follow.

  1. Добавляем в Action установку значения аргумента

  1. В Variable Name пишем message, а в значение пишем нужное нам сообщение. Нажимаем Ok

  1. Добавляем отправку сообщения. Core -> C# -> Execute C# Method. Выбираем в первом поле MiniChat Method Collection, а во втором SendMessageXYZ, где вместо XYZ будет указана нужная вам платформа. И нажимаем Ok

Готово!

Как отправить сообщение на все платформы

Все практически так же, как и с отправкой на конкретную платформу. Мы так же помещаем сообщение в аргумент message, и вызываем C# метод, но в этот раз, нужно выбрать метод BroadcastMessage. Он отправит на все подключенные в MiniChat сервисы, а так же в Twitch и YouTube, если они у вас подключены в Streamer.Bot

Как отправить сообщение на ту платформу, где произошло событие

Представим себе случай. У вас один Action, который обрабатывает Follow со всех платформ. Как же поблагодарить зрителя именно на той, с которой пришло событие? Очень просто, используйте метод SendMessageReply. Не забудьте перед этим поместить сообщение в аргумент message.

🗒️
✉️